performance pallet
Stage: Nascent
Key opportunity: AI-driven demand forecasting and production scheduling to optimize raw material usage and reduce waste.
Top use cases
- Predictive Maintenance — Use IoT sensors and machine learning to predict equipment failures on saws, nailers, and conveyors, reducing downtime.
- Demand Forecasting — Leverage historical sales, seasonality, and external data to forecast pallet demand, optimizing inventory and production…
- Quality Control with Computer Vision — Deploy cameras and AI to detect defects in wood (knots, cracks) and pallet assembly errors in real time.
